적갈색의 벽돌과 코르텐스틸강의 조화로운 만남은
웨어하우스를 모던하우스로 탈바꿈 시켰다.
조금은 오래되어서 몸에 잘 맞는 옷 같은 웨어하우스는
어느 광고의 카피처럼 처음에도 10년 된듯한 뉘앙스를
5년, 10년, 20년, 30년이 되어도 10년 된듯한 뉘앙스를 풍기는
주거로 리노베이션 되었다.
수직으로 공간을 가로 지르는 계단실은 저층부에 위치한 웨어하우스의
어두운 공간에 에어 아트리움을 따라 내려가며 자연채광을 유도한다.
이렇게 유도된 간접광은 기존 웨어하우스에 일정한 조도를 유지시켜 주며
안락하며 포근한 휴식처 만들어 주는 중요한 요소로 작용한다.
건축가의 의도처럼 칙칙하고 낡고 버려진 장소를 새로운 삶의 터전으로
바꾸는데 가장 중요한 것은 새로운 것의 신선함이 아니라 익숙해서
따뜻한 재료와 빛인 것 같다.

Much architectural jargon has been lavished on this Tribeca warehouse loft renovation but we just like the look of the cool, dynamic, elongated space.

This is not exactly a cozy home but its brutalist strength fits an old Manhattan warehouse well.


The Inverted Warehouse Townhouse has received numerous U.S. awards. It is the creation of Dean-Wolf Architects of New York, where architect Charles Wolf and designer Eunjeong Seong were in charge of the project.



We like the visible stairs that create a sense of lift and movement upward. We like the large surfaces of brick, steel and glass. We like the visibility between floors and from space to space that solves the potential problem of dark boxy rooms inside a windowless warehouse.



It is an impressive conversion of a loft (of 10,500 square feet) within a vast warehouse that covers the entire lot, leaving no room for outside space, garden or patio.

The main achievements of Dean-Wolf's work are cutting the roof open to let the natural light in and then using glass panels to let it shine into the dark centre of the expansive structure.



By doing this, they also created "outdoor" space inside, making the residence feel like it has a courtyard. They also created a large garden deck off the main living room.



To open up the key areas of the residence to this natural light, the main entry, via an elevator, is now on the fifth floor where public spaces and the bedrooms, playrooms and study are located. In a more typical townhouse, this "parlor" floor would be accessed through the front steps of the building. - Tuija Seipell
